1. Vary

In mountainous environments, sign propagation presents important challenges, making vary a paramount consideration when deciding on communication units. Topography, vegetation, and climate circumstances can all impede radio waves, drastically decreasing the efficient communication distance. Subsequently, understanding and maximizing vary is important for dependable communication in these settings.

  • Line of Sight Obstruction

    Mountains inherently hinder line of sight, a essential issue for radio wave transmission. Peaks and ridges create shadow zones the place indicators can not penetrate, considerably decreasing vary. Efficient units compensate via larger transmission energy or the usage of repeater techniques. For instance, a radio with a specified vary of 20 miles in flat terrain may solely obtain 2-3 miles of dependable communication in a steep, closely forested mountain vary.

  • Atmospheric Circumstances

    Atmospheric circumstances, together with humidity, temperature inversions, and precipitation, can have an effect on radio wave propagation. Elevated humidity can take in radio waves, diminishing sign power. Conversely, temperature inversions can generally bend radio waves, extending vary below particular circumstances. Deciding on units that function on frequencies much less prone to atmospheric interference is a essential consideration.

  • Energy Output and Antenna Achieve

    The radio’s energy output and antenna achieve instantly affect its vary. Larger energy output permits the sign to journey additional, whereas a better achieve antenna focuses the radio waves, growing sign power in a particular route. Nonetheless, authorized restrictions usually restrict most energy output. Gadgets with removable antennas supply the pliability to improve to larger achieve antennas for improved vary.

  • Frequency Choice

    Totally different frequency bands exhibit various propagation traits. Decrease frequencies (e.g., VHF) usually supply higher penetration via obstacles and longer vary in non-line-of-sight circumstances in comparison with larger frequencies (e.g., UHF). Nonetheless, decrease frequencies could also be extra prone to interference. Choice of an applicable frequency band depends upon the particular terrain and anticipated communication wants.

The sensible implications of vary limitations necessitate cautious planning and tools choice. In mountainous environments, relying solely on manufacturer-specified vary figures can result in communication failures. Conducting subject assessments to evaluate real-world vary below particular circumstances is very really useful. Moreover, using repeater techniques strategically positioned on excessive vantage factors can considerably lengthen the communication vary throughout a wider space.

3. Battery Life

Efficient communication in mountainous environments usually depends on moveable units working independently for prolonged intervals. Consequently, battery life is a essential consider figuring out the suitability of communication tools meant for such use. Inadequate energy reserves can result in communication failures throughout essential conditions, rendering the machine ineffective when wanted most.

  • Operational Length

    Mountain expeditions, search and rescue operations, and prolonged fieldwork can final for a number of days. Communication units should possess ample battery capability to assist steady or intermittent use all through these durations. A radio with a battery lifetime of only some hours is insufficient for multi-day treks, whereas a tool able to working for 24-48 hours or extra supplies a extra dependable communication lifeline.

  • Standby Time vs. Lively Use

    Battery life specs usually cite standby time, which represents the period a tool can stay powered on however inactive. Lively use, involving frequent transmissions, considerably reduces battery life. Radios meant for mountain use ought to prioritize excessive capability batteries and power-saving options that stretch battery life below heavy utilization eventualities. As an example, options like computerized power-down in periods of inactivity can preserve vitality.

  • Temperature Sensitivity

    Excessive temperatures, generally encountered in mountainous areas, can negatively affect battery efficiency. Chilly temperatures scale back battery capability, whereas extreme warmth can speed up battery degradation. Radios using battery applied sciences much less prone to temperature fluctuations, resembling lithium-ion or lithium-polymer, are advantageous. Carrying spare batteries and using insulation strategies can additional mitigate the results of temperature on battery life.

  • Battery Kind and Charging Choices

    Numerous battery sorts can be found, every with its personal traits. Rechargeable batteries supply comfort and price financial savings over time, whereas disposable batteries present a dependable energy supply when recharging isn’t possible. The provision of charging choices, resembling USB charging or compatibility with moveable photo voltaic chargers, enhances the flexibility of communication units meant for distant mountain environments.

The interdependence of battery life and operational necessities in mountainous terrain underscores the significance of cautious consideration throughout tools choice. Selecting units with ample battery capability, temperature-resilient battery know-how, and applicable charging choices considerably enhances the reliability of communication in these difficult environments. Thorough testing below anticipated operational circumstances is important to validate battery efficiency and guarantee enough energy reserves can be found when wanted.

5. Frequency Bands

The number of applicable frequency bands is a essential determinant within the efficiency and suitability of communication units for mountainous terrain. Band alternative instantly impacts vary, sign penetration, interference susceptibility, and regulatory compliance, thereby influencing the reliability and effectiveness of two-way radios in these difficult environments.

  • VHF (Very Excessive Frequency)

    VHF frequencies (30-300 MHz) exhibit superior diffraction traits in comparison with larger frequencies, permitting them to bend round obstacles and penetrate foliage extra successfully. This makes VHF notably appropriate for densely forested or topographically advanced mountainous areas the place line-of-sight communication is continuously obstructed. For instance, search and rescue groups usually make the most of VHF radios for communication inside valleys and closely wooded areas. Nonetheless, VHF radios could also be extra prone to atmospheric interference and customarily have a shorter vary in open terrain in comparison with UHF.

  • UHF (Extremely Excessive Frequency)

    UHF frequencies (300 MHz – 3 GHz) usually supply higher efficiency in city areas resulting from their skill to penetrate buildings. Nonetheless, in mountainous terrain, their shorter wavelengths are extra simply blocked by obstructions. Regardless of this limitation, UHF radios will be advantageous in particular conditions, resembling communication inside smaller, comparatively unobstructed areas or when working repeaters are employed to increase vary. Moreover, UHF radios are sometimes much less prone to atmospheric noise than VHF radios.

  • FRS/GMRS (Household Radio Service/Normal Cell Radio Service)

    FRS and GMRS are license-free (FRS) or license-required (GMRS) UHF frequency bands generally used for short-range communication. FRS radios are sometimes restricted to decrease energy output and shorter vary, making them appropriate for leisure actions inside a restricted space. GMRS radios supply larger energy output and prolonged vary however require an FCC license to function. These bands are sometimes chosen for his or her accessibility and ease of use, however their comparatively brief vary generally is a limitation in expansive mountainous areas.

  • Licensed vs. Unlicensed Bands

    Licensed frequency bands supply larger safety from interference and will present entry to larger energy output ranges. Acquiring a license requires adherence to particular rules and will contain coordination with different customers to attenuate interference. Unlicensed bands, resembling FRS, are freely accessible however could also be topic to larger interference from different customers. The selection between licensed and unlicensed bands depends upon the particular communication necessities, the extent of interference skilled, and the regulatory constraints within the working space.

The number of the suitable frequency band is a essential choice that instantly impacts the efficiency and reliability of communication units in mountainous environments. Components resembling terrain, vegetation, anticipated communication vary, potential for interference, and regulatory necessities have to be rigorously thought-about to make sure efficient and reliable communication capabilities. Understanding the traits and limitations of various frequency bands is paramount for optimizing communication methods in these difficult and sometimes unpredictable settings.

6. Emergency Options

The inclusion of emergency options inside communication units designated for mountainous environments isn’t merely an added comfort; it constitutes a essential security part instantly linked to survival and well timed intervention throughout unexpected circumstances. In distant and dangerous terrain, the power to quickly sign for help or talk essential info to rescuers can considerably affect the end result of emergency conditions. For instance, a hiker sustaining a extreme damage in a distant mountain location depends on the radio’s emergency options to transmit their location and situation to look and rescue groups. The effectiveness of those options, resembling devoted SOS buttons, pre-programmed emergency channels, and GPS integration, instantly interprets into decreased response instances and improved possibilities of profitable rescue operations. These functionalities present a lifeline in conditions the place mobile service is absent or unreliable, making them indispensable for anybody venturing into mountainous areas.

Particular examples of emergency options and their sensible functions additional illustrate their significance. A devoted SOS button, when activated, robotically transmits a misery sign containing the person’s GPS coordinates to pre-programmed contacts or emergency providers. Pre-programmed emergency channels permit for rapid communication with native authorities or rescue organizations with out the necessity to seek for applicable frequencies. Radios geared up with NOAA climate alerts present well timed warnings of impending extreme climate, enabling customers to hunt shelter or alter their plans accordingly. Moreover, some units incorporate voice-activated transmission (VOX) capabilities, permitting customers to speak hands-free, which is especially worthwhile when injured or occupied with different duties. The combination of those options transforms a regular two-way radio right into a potent emergency communication device.
